Cow Creek Site 3 Dam
Cow Creek Site 3 Dam is a dam in Jefferson, Oklahoma. Cow Creek Site 3 Dam is situated nearby to the village Addington.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Waurika is a city in and the county seat of Jefferson County, Oklahoma, United States. The population was 1,837 as of the 2020 United States census. An article from 1985 in The Oklahoman claimed that Waurika promoted itself as "The Parakeet Capital of the World," while giving no explanation for using this slogan. Waurika is situated 8 km southwest of Cow Creek Site 3 Dam.
